操作符通常分为3大类:一元操作符(正、负)、二元操作符(加、减、乘、除、取余)和三元操作符( condition?consequence:alternative(consequence和alternative表达式类型要一致) ),它们对应的操作数分别是一个、两个和三个。 要是永远括号增加代码可读性 ...
单片机内部由CPU、存储器、可编程IO口、定时/计数器、串行口、终端系统内部总线构成 内部结构图如下 1.微处理器CPU由运算器ALU和控制器EU两部分组成 ALU进行算术逻辑运算,实现加减乘除移位等运算,操作结果大部分送往ACC累加器,同时修改状态寄存器PSW的值 EU接受来自存储器的指令,在规定 ...
分类:
其他好文 时间:
2016-12-31 00:27:11
阅读次数:
317
Java在java.math包中提供的API类BigDecimal,用来对超过16位有效位的数进行精确的运算。双精度浮点型变量double可以处理16位有效数。 在实际应用中,需要对更大或者更小的数进行运算和处理。float和double只能用来做科学计算或者是工程计算,在商业计算中要用java.m ...
分类:
编程语言 时间:
2016-12-28 18:08:10
阅读次数:
193
需要注意overflow,特别是Integer.MIN_VALUE这个数字。 需要掌握二分法。 不用除法的除法,分而治之的乘方 2. Add Two Numbers You are given two linked lists representing two non-negative number ...
分类:
其他好文 时间:
2016-12-28 12:29:07
阅读次数:
198
运算符优先级 在常规表达式中,存在着多个运算符,比如: 1+2*3-1/2*3/2,到底是先算 +, - 呢,还是 *, / 呢? 那么就存在着计算优先度的问题. 一般的,运算符存在高低级别,在同一个表达式中,高优先级的先运算: 比如:12-3/3 = 11 而不是 3 (Python 中乘除优先级 ...
分类:
其他好文 时间:
2016-12-27 00:39:45
阅读次数:
148
教学项目之-通过Python实现简单的计算器 计算器开发需求 实现加减乘除及拓号优先级解析 用户输入 1 - 2 * ( (60-30 +(-40/5) * (9-2*5/3 + 7 /3*99/4*2998 +10 * 568/14 )) - (-4*3)/ (16-3*2) )等类似公式后,必须 ...
分类:
编程语言 时间:
2016-12-26 16:27:15
阅读次数:
254
(上接第一章) 1.2 对象、矩阵与矢量化编程 1.2.1对象与维度(略) 1.2.2初识矩阵(略) 1.2.3矢量化编程与GPU运算(略) 1.2.4理解数学公式与NumPy矩阵运算 1.矩阵的初始化 输出结果: 2.矩阵的元素运算 矩阵的元素运算是指矩阵在元素级别的加减乘除运算。 资料来源:《机 ...
分类:
编程语言 时间:
2016-12-25 01:57:34
阅读次数:
341
#!/bin/usr/env python#coding=utf-8'''完成一段简单的Python程序,用于实现一个简单的加减乘除计算器功能'''try: a=int(raw_input("please input a number:"))except ValueError: print("第一个 ...
分类:
编程语言 时间:
2016-12-24 11:49:07
阅读次数:
1220
在本例中,我们将实现一个简单的计算服务,提供基本的加、减、乘、除运算,通过客户端和服务端运行在同一台机器上的不同进程实现。 一、新建WCF服务 1、新建一个空白解决方案,解决方案名称为“WCFSolution”。 2、解决方案右键->添加->类库项目,类库名称为CalculateWcfService ...
分类:
其他好文 时间:
2016-12-16 22:35:55
阅读次数:
261